Output 80661108259cde27acb30df54aa2292a5fa5793457e453c1aff1a1113fd39b30:1

value
62375
script pubkey
OP_0 OP_PUSHBYTES_20 542da3d04bf862fc5b3b495976bd66a40666ba1a
address
bc1q2sk685ztlp30ckemf9vhd0tx5srxdws6szdw3t
transaction
80661108259cde27acb30df54aa2292a5fa5793457e453c1aff1a1113fd39b30
confirmations
211517
spent
true